The game’s origin adds an authentic touch. Created by an American farm family, it mirrors real-life experiences and mishaps encountered on a Minnesotan family farm. This connection to genuine farming life enhances the game’s appeal, making it relatable and deeply engaging. 3. Gut Bustin Games Redneck Life Board Game

As I delve into the world of board games, I can’t help but feel a surge of excitement when I come across the “Gut Bustin’ Games Redneck Life Board Game.” This game stands out not just for its quirky title but also for the sheer joy it promises to deliver. With a premise that revolves around players trying to retain the most teeth by the end of the game, it sets the tone for an unforgettable experience filled with laughter and fun.
